1. Common causes of mobile phone file damage

File corruption can be caused by many reasons, the following are some common situations:
| Reason | Description |
|---|---|
| System crash | A sudden crash of the mobile phone system may cause the interruption of file reading and writing, thus damaging the files. |
| Viruses or malware | Viruses or malware can tamper with or delete files, preventing them from opening properly. |
| Storage media failure | Aging or physical damage to the mobile phone's memory chip may cause file corruption. |
| Misoperation | Accidentally deleting or force-closing an application by the user may result in file corruption. |

3. Suggestions to prevent mobile phone file damage
To avoid losses caused by file corruption, you can take the following precautions:
| Suggestions | Description |
|---|---|
| Regular backup | Back up important files to the cloud or external storage. |
| Install anti-virus software | Prevent viruses or malware from damaging your files. |
| Avoid frequent forced shutdowns | Force shutdown increases the risk of file corruption. |
| Use high-quality storage devices | Choose a reputable mobile phone brand to reduce the probability of storage media failure. |
